Overview

Details for the create Exadata VM cluster on Exascale Infrastructure operation. Applies to Exadata Database Service on Exascale Infrastructure only.

#domainString

A domain name used for the Exadata VM cluster on Exascale Infrastructure. If the Oracle-provided internet and VCN resolver is enabled for the specified subnet, then the domain name for the subnet is used (do not provide one). Otherwise, provide a valid DNS domain name. Hyphens (-) are not permitted. Applies to Exadata Database Service on Exascale Infrastructure only.

#grid_image_idString

[Required] Grid Setup will be done using this grid image id.

The grid image ID can be obtained using the API /20160918/giVersions/majorVersion/minorVersions?compartmentId=<compartmentId>&shapeFamily=EXADB_XS&availabilityDomain=<AD name>. The list of supported major versions can be obtained using the API /20160918/giVersions?compartmentId=<compartmentId>&shape=ExaDbXS&availabilityDomain=<AD name>

#hostnameString

[Required] The hostname for the Exadata VM cluster on Exascale Infrastructure. The hostname must begin with an alphabetic character, and can contain alphanumeric characters and hyphens (-). For Exadata systems, the maximum length of the hostname is 12 characters.

The maximum length of the combined hostname and domain is 63 characters.

Note: The hostname must be unique within the subnet. If it is not unique, then the Exadata VM cluster on Exascale Infrastructure will fail to provision.
